Private, local text-to-speech, cross-platform. Say It turns copied text into speech with open models running entirely on your machine — your text and generated audio never leave your computer.
This is a multi-platform port of callebtc/sayit (macOS / Apple silicon), keeping its architecture and CLI surface while swapping every Apple-specific layer for portable equivalents:
| macOS original | This port |
|---|---|
| SwiftUI menu-bar app | Tauri v2 + SvelteKit 2 / Svelte 5 tray app |
| MLX Audio (Apple silicon) | kokoro-js — Kokoro-82M on onnxruntime-node, pure JavaScript |
| XPC | Token-protected REST API on 127.0.0.1:7878 + SSE |
| Accessibility selection | Clipboard hotkey (see Wayland notes below) |
| macOS Services | sayit-clipboard, bindable in any DE |
sayit CLI |
Same CLI, same commands |
No Python anywhere. The sidecar is Node ≥ 20, the UI is Svelte, the shell is Rust.
| Platform | Status |
|---|---|
| Linux | ✅ Built and tested (X11 & Wayland) |
| macOS | 🔶 Should build — help wanted |
| Windows | 🔶 Should build — help wanted |
The Tauri v2 shell is cross-platform by design; only the playback helper
(mpv, with aplay fallback) and clipboard tools are POSIX-flavored today.
Porting notes for macOS/Windows contributors are welcome — see
LINUX.md for how the port is put together and why.

- sidecar/ — per-user service: synthesis (Kokoro ONNX via kokoro-js), playback via mpv's JSON IPC (pause / seek / speed / volume), history, model catalog, settings. One model in memory, unloaded after 10 idle minutes (configurable).
- app/ — SvelteKit 2 + Svelte 5 UI: speak box, transport, history, voices, Settings marketplace for models, onboarding when none are installed.
- cli/sayit.js —
sayit "text",printf … | sayit,sayit status,pause,resume,stop,seek,speed,volume,voices,models,history,replay. - src-tauri/ — tray icon, global hotkey (Ctrl+Alt+V speaks clipboard), spawns the sidecar, hands the API token to the webview.

Speech models are a catalog, not a silent download on first speak.
- Onboarding: if nothing is installed, the Speak tab shows the recommended model (Kokoro q8, ~90 MB) and Download and Use. Deleting the last model brings that screen back.
- Marketplace: Settings → Models lists every catalog entry we can run today (
kokoro-q8andkokoro-q4). Download, Download and Use, cancel, Use, Delete (not the active model). - Progress: the UI shows downloading / canceling. Byte-level percent is not wired yet (kokoro-js does not expose a reliable byte callback).
- Speak never downloads.
POST /v1/speakreturns 409 until a model is installed and selected.

npm run build:ci # compile the shell, skip installersCI (.github/workflows/ci.yml) runs build:ci on Ubuntu 22.04, macOS, and
Windows. That only proves the crate and UI compile — the TTS sidecar is still
installed separately via scripts/install.sh, so those binaries are not a
shippable app.
In dev, the app finds the sidecar via $SAYIT_SIDECAR_DIR or the installed
copy in ~/.local/share/sayit/sidecar; if a service is already listening on
7878 it just connects.
Global shortcut registration (Ctrl+Alt+V inside the app) works on X11.
On Wayland, compositors block app-registered global shortcuts — the reliable
path is a custom shortcut in your desktop settings bound to
sayit-clipboard (installed by the setup script). Reading another app's
selection (not clipboard) has no cross-compositor API on Wayland; on X11
you can adapt sayit-clipboard to use xclip -o (PRIMARY) instead.

Empty Voice menu, red connection dot, or Speak stuck on Synthesizing — the UI is talking to an outdated sidecar (or systemd restarted one after you killed the process). Stop the unit, refresh the install, start again:
systemctl --user stop sayit
# pkill alone is not enough if the user unit is enabled — systemd will respawn it
ss -ltnp | grep 7878 || echo '7878 libero'
./scripts/setup-sidecar.sh
systemctl --user start sayit # or: ~/.local/bin/sayit service start
sayit models
sayit statusLogs: journalctl --user -u sayit -f and ~/.cache/sayit/sidecar.log.

- Kokoro only, for now. Qwen3-TTS / Chatterbox / OmniVoice are MLX- or
Python-bound; kokoro-js is the one solid pure-JS engine today. The engine
layer (
sidecar/src/engine.js) is isolated so a second backend (e.g. ONNX exports of other models) can slot in. - No voice cloning yet. Kokoro has no cloning support.
- No selection capture on Linux/Wayland (see Wayland vs X11).
Say It was created by callebtc as a beautiful, privacy-first macOS app. This project exists thanks to his generosity in releasing it under MIT — thank you! If you want the original Apple-silicon experience (MLX Audio, voice cloning, Voice Studio), use callebtc/sayit. This port reuses its architecture, API surface, and CLI design.
MIT, like the original. Models are distributed under their own licenses. Only synthesize voices you have the right to use.
